| package com.android.ide.common.rendering.api; |
| |
| |
| import java.awt.image.BufferedImage; |
| |
| /** |
| * Image Factory Interface. |
| * |
| * An Image factory's task is to create the {@link BufferedImage} into which the scene will be |
| * rendered. The goal is to let the layoutlib caller create an image that's optimized for its use |
| * case. |
| * |
| * If no factory is passed in {@link RenderParams#setImageFactory(IImageFactory)}, then a default |
| * {@link BufferedImage} of type {@link BufferedImage#TYPE_INT_ARGB} is created. |
| * |
| */ |
| public interface IImageFactory { |
| |
| /** |
| * Creates a buffered image with the given size |
| * @param width the width of the image |
| * @param height the height of the image |
| * @return a new (or reused) BufferedImage of the given size. |
| */ |
| BufferedImage getImage(int width, int height); |
| } |
